  • Best Practices for 3M DP601

    *See Terms of Use Below

    1. Mixing

      With the squeeze of the trigger, the components are automatically mixed and easily dispensed as a bubble-free self-leveling liquid.

    2. Clean-Up

      Remove the masking tape surrounding the repair areas. If desired, grind the cured product with 36 to 50 grit sanding disks or sandpaper to take off any rough edges and achieve the desired shape. Sand with finer grit sandpaper to the desired finish.

      See Vendor Technical Data Sheet for more info.

Shear Strength Test Methods
Shear Strength Type Substrate Test Time Test Temperature Test Method
2,300 psi Overlap shear strength 604,800 sec 25°C ASTM D1002-72
2,800 psi Overlap Shear Strength Aluminum -40°C ASTM D1002
2,300 psi Overlap Shear Strength Aluminum 23°C ASTM D1002
700 psi Overlap Shear Strength Aluminum 900 sec 82°C ASTM D1002
2,300 psi Overlap Shear Strength Aluminum 23°C ASTM D1002, MEK/abrade/MEK
2,250 psi Overlap Shear Strength Cold Rolled Steel 23°C ASTM D1002, MEK/abrade/MEK
300 psi Overlap Shear Strength Nylon 23°C ASTM D1002, IPA/abrade/IPA
300 psi Overlap Shear Strength Polycarbonate 23°C ASTM D1002, IPA/abrade/IPA
430 psi Overlap Shear Strength Acrylic 23°C ASTM D1002, IPA/abrade/IPA
340 psi Overlap Shear Strength SMC 23°C ASTM D1002, IPA/abrade/IPA
430 psi Overlap Shear Strength Rigid PVC 23°C ASTM D1002, IPA/abrade/IPA
500 psi Overlap Shear Strength ABS 23°C ASTM D1002, IPA/abrade/IPA
320 psi Overlap Shear Strength HIPS 23°C ASTM D1002, IPA/abrade/IPA
